    The Department of Agriculture is mulling to create farm tourism projects for salt farmers to help boost their production and income. This is a collaboration between the DA and Senator Cynthia Villar who wants to remove the requirement that local salt should be iodized under Republic Act 8172 or the Act for Salt Iodization Nationwide. The senator’s Chief of Staff Rhaegge Tamaña suggests beautifying salt farms for photo-taking activities, building nearby food stalls to sell fish harvests and salt-making demonstrations which tourists might enjoy.
